Enventor 0.5.0
==============

Changes since Enventor 0.4.0:
-----------------------------

Additions:
   * Support syntax color customization in setting.
   * Add console auto hide mode.
   * Support Live Edit (Ctrl + E). 
   * Add Enventor APIs.
     - enventor_object_redo(), undo() APIs.
     - enventor_object_cursor_pos_set() API.
     - enventor_object_syntax_color_set()/get() APIs.
   * Add "live_view,loaded" enventor smart callback.

Improvements:
   * Enable to insert image descirtiption and textblock style in template 
inserting.
   * Reset console error message when error is gone.
   * Add Text Editor mode in setting.
   * Menu supports tooltip.
   * Redesign Tools and support tooltip helper.
   * Redesign candidate popup and it's behavior.
   * Support more keywords in candidate popup.
   * Support more keywords in auto completion.
   * Keep window size set last time.

Fixes:
   * Fix to monitor empty file in live view.
   * Fix intinite loop with "-to xxx.edc" in command line.
   * Fix live view updation problem.
   * Exporting/Importing Enventor dll for win32.
   * Fix that edj is not reloaded when newly opened edc is changed.
   * Fix wrong cursor position on status bar.
   * Fix to goto window scalable.
   * Set temporary path to default edc path by eina_file_mkstemp().
   * Fix to show double quotation marks(") on efl 1.13
   * Don't dismiss candidate popup on key events.
   * Disable autoscrolling while ctxpopup is visible.
   * Fix max value of mouse_events from 1000 to 1
   * Fix to toggle linenumber properly with Shortcut key(F5)
   * Fix max value of the mouse_events from 1000 to 1
   * Fix candidate keyword name "align"
   * Install missing eo header files
   * Fix build package dependency.
